Why education institutions need a more connected ERP operating model
Schools, colleges, universities, academies, and training organizations operate with a level of administrative complexity that is often underestimated. Procurement requests originate from departments, labs, libraries, hostels, maintenance teams, and academic units. Budget approvals move through finance controllers, department heads, deans, and central administration. Campus operations depend on facilities teams, IT support, HR, vendors, and service providers. When these workflows are managed through spreadsheets, email chains, disconnected accounting tools, and isolated procurement systems, institutions face delayed purchasing, weak budget control, duplicate data entry, inconsistent approvals, and limited operational visibility. An Odoo ERP strategy helps education organizations standardize these processes in a single cloud ERP environment while supporting governance, auditability, and operational scalability.
Core operational challenges in education procurement and campus administration
Education institutions rarely have a single operational bottleneck. More commonly, they experience a chain of inefficiencies across planning, purchasing, approvals, vendor management, inventory, maintenance, and financial reporting. Department teams may raise requests without real-time budget visibility. Procurement teams may not have standardized vendor comparison workflows. Finance may receive invoices without matching purchase orders. Facilities teams may manage maintenance reactively rather than through preventive schedules. Campus support requests may be tracked in email inboxes instead of service queues. Leadership may receive delayed reports that do not reflect current commitments, encumbrances, or operational demand. These issues create budget leakage, procurement delays, compliance risk, and poor service levels across the institution.
In many education environments, the challenge is not simply software fragmentation but process fragmentation. Different campuses, departments, and administrative units often follow their own approval rules, vendor practices, inventory methods, and reporting structures. This makes enterprise-wide standardization difficult, especially when institutions are expanding, adding campuses, increasing student services, or managing grant-funded programs. Odoo consulting for education should therefore focus not only on system deployment but also on workflow harmonization, role clarity, approval governance, and measurable service performance.
Where Odoo ERP fits in the education operating model
Odoo ERP is well suited for education organizations that need to connect administrative operations without creating unnecessary complexity. While student lifecycle requirements may involve specialized academic systems, Odoo industry solutions can serve as the operational backbone for procurement, finance, inventory, facilities, HR, service management, and digital document control. A well-designed Odoo implementation can connect departmental purchase requests to approval workflows, purchase orders, goods receipts, invoice validation, budget monitoring, asset tracking, maintenance scheduling, and management reporting. This creates a more disciplined operating model for both central administration and distributed campuses.
| Operational Area | Common Education Challenge | Relevant Odoo Applications | Expected Improvement |
|---|---|---|---|
| Procurement | Manual requisitions, delayed approvals, weak vendor comparison | Purchase, Documents, Approvals via Studio workflows, Accounting | Faster purchasing cycles and stronger policy compliance |
| Budget Control | Limited visibility into commitments and departmental spending | Accounting, Purchase, Documents, Spreadsheet reporting integrations | Improved budget discipline and real-time spend monitoring |
| Campus Inventory | Untracked supplies, lab stock inaccuracies, duplicate ordering | Inventory, Purchase, Barcode, Accounting | Better stock accuracy and reduced emergency procurement |
| Facilities and Maintenance | Reactive repairs, poor asset visibility, inconsistent service logs | Maintenance, Inventory, Helpdesk, Field Service | Higher asset uptime and more predictable maintenance planning |
| Administrative Services | Requests handled by email with no SLA tracking | Helpdesk, Project, Planning, Documents | Structured service delivery and better accountability |
| HR and Workforce Planning | Disconnected staffing records and manual scheduling | HR, Planning, Project, Documents | Improved workforce coordination across campuses |
Recommended Odoo modules for education institutions
- CRM and Sales for managing institutional partnerships, admissions-related commercial workflows, continuing education programs, sponsorships, and external service contracts where applicable
- Purchase, Inventory, and Accounting for requisition-to-pay control, vendor management, stock visibility, invoice matching, and budget reporting
- Documents for digital approvals, policy-controlled records, vendor files, contracts, and audit-ready procurement documentation
- Maintenance, Helpdesk, and Field Service for facilities management, campus support tickets, technician dispatch, and preventive maintenance execution
- Project and Planning for capital projects, campus initiatives, resource scheduling, and cross-functional administrative workstreams
- HR for employee records, onboarding, policy workflows, leave management, and administrative workforce coordination
- Quality for inspection checkpoints on critical supplies, lab materials, food service inputs, or maintenance compliance processes
- Website and Ecommerce for institutional service requests, online forms, event registrations, training sales, or public-facing administrative interactions
The exact module mix depends on the institution type. A university with multiple campuses may prioritize procurement governance, facilities maintenance, inventory, and decentralized approvals. A private school network may focus on finance standardization, HR, purchasing, and service workflows. A vocational training provider may need stronger CRM, Sales, Website, and Ecommerce capabilities alongside Accounting and Purchase. The value of Odoo consulting lies in mapping these operational priorities into a phased architecture rather than deploying every application at once.
Streamlining procurement from departmental request to supplier payment
Procurement in education is often decentralized by necessity. Science labs need consumables, IT teams need hardware, facilities need spare parts, hostels need supplies, and academic departments need books, equipment, and event-related purchases. Without a structured ERP workflow, these requests are raised informally, approved inconsistently, and purchased with limited visibility into budgets or existing stock. Odoo implementation can introduce a controlled requisition-to-procurement process where requests are categorized by department, cost center, campus, urgency, and budget line. Approval rules can be configured based on thresholds, item categories, or funding source. Once approved, procurement teams can compare vendors, issue purchase orders, track receipts, and validate invoices against ordered and received quantities.
This is especially important for institutions managing grants, donor-funded programs, or restricted budgets. Finance teams need to know not only what has been spent, but what has been requested, approved, committed, received, and invoiced. Odoo ERP supports this operational visibility by connecting Purchase and Accounting workflows. When implemented correctly, leadership can monitor procurement cycle times, supplier performance, pending approvals, and departmental spending patterns without relying on manual consolidation.
Improving budget workflow and financial governance
Budget workflow in education is rarely a once-a-year exercise. Institutions continuously reallocate funds across departments, projects, maintenance needs, events, and emergency requirements. The problem is that many organizations still manage budget approvals outside the ERP, which creates a disconnect between approved budgets and actual purchasing behavior. Odoo can support stronger budget governance by linking departmental requests, purchase approvals, invoice validation, and accounting entries into a single operational chain. This allows finance teams to monitor committed spend earlier in the process rather than discovering overruns after invoices arrive.
Operational governance should include approval matrices by role, budget owner accountability, exception handling rules, and periodic review of open commitments. Institutions should also define master data standards for vendors, chart of accounts, analytic dimensions, campuses, departments, and item categories. Without these controls, even a modern cloud ERP can produce inconsistent reporting. Campus operations, facilities, and service management
Campus operations extend far beyond procurement and finance. Institutions must maintain classrooms, laboratories, dormitories, transport assets, utility systems, IT infrastructure, and safety equipment. When maintenance is reactive, service quality declines and costs rise. Odoo Maintenance can help institutions move toward preventive maintenance scheduling for critical assets such as HVAC systems, generators, lab equipment, elevators, and campus vehicles. Helpdesk can centralize service requests from faculty, staff, and administrative teams, while Field Service supports technician assignment and on-site task execution where mobile teams are involved.
A realistic scenario is a multi-campus institution where facilities requests currently arrive through phone calls, WhatsApp messages, and email. There is no consistent prioritization, no asset history, and no clear measurement of response times. By implementing Helpdesk, Maintenance, Inventory, and Planning together, the institution can log requests centrally, assign technicians based on skill and location, reserve spare parts from stock, record labor time, and analyze recurring failures. This creates a measurable service operation rather than an informal support function.
Cloud ERP considerations for education organizations
Cloud ERP is increasingly relevant for education because institutions need accessibility across campuses, standardized updates, lower infrastructure overhead, and stronger business continuity. However, cloud deployment decisions should be made with operational and governance requirements in mind. Institutions should evaluate user concurrency, document storage volumes, integration needs, data residency expectations, backup policies, disaster recovery objectives, and role-based security. A capable Odoo hosting partner can help define the right environment for performance, resilience, and controlled growth.
For education groups with multiple legal entities or campuses, cloud architecture should also support centralized governance with local operational flexibility. This may include separate warehouses, campus-level approval rules, intercompany structures, or shared vendor master data. Institutions should avoid over-customization early in the project. A more sustainable approach is to standardize core workflows first, then introduce campus-specific exceptions only where there is a clear operational justification.
| Implementation Priority | What to Define Early | Why It Matters |
|---|---|---|
| Process Scope | Procurement, budget approvals, inventory, maintenance, HR, service workflows | Prevents scope drift and aligns stakeholders on business outcomes |
| Master Data | Vendors, items, campuses, departments, cost centers, assets, approval roles | Improves reporting quality and reduces duplicate data entry |
| Approval Governance | Thresholds, budget owners, exception routing, segregation of duties | Supports compliance and faster decision-making |
| Reporting Design | Spend visibility, open commitments, stock levels, maintenance KPIs, SLA metrics | Ensures leadership gets actionable operational intelligence |
| Cloud Architecture | Hosting model, backup policy, access controls, integrations, performance planning | Supports reliability, security, and long-term scalability |
| Change Management | Training, SOPs, pilot rollout, support model, adoption metrics | Reduces resistance and improves implementation success |
Implementation guidance for a successful education Odoo rollout
A successful Odoo implementation in education should begin with process discovery rather than software configuration. Institutions need to map how requests are initiated, who approves them, how budgets are checked, how vendors are selected, how goods are received, and how invoices are validated. The same applies to maintenance, HR, and service workflows. Once the current state is understood, the implementation team can identify standardization opportunities, control gaps, and automation candidates. This reduces the risk of simply digitizing inefficient processes.
A phased rollout is usually more effective than a big-bang deployment. Phase one may include Purchase, Accounting, Documents, and Inventory to stabilize procurement and financial control. Phase two may add Maintenance, Helpdesk, Planning, and HR to improve campus operations. Phase three may extend into Website, Ecommerce, CRM, or Project depending on institutional priorities. This staged approach allows the organization to build user confidence, refine governance, and improve data quality before expanding the footprint.
Workflow automation and AI opportunities in education administration
Business process automation in education should focus on reducing administrative friction while improving control. Odoo can automate approval routing, vendor notifications, invoice matching, stock replenishment triggers, maintenance scheduling, service escalations, and document classification. These automations reduce manual follow-up and make process performance more predictable. For example, low-stock alerts for lab consumables can trigger procurement review before classes are affected. Preventive maintenance schedules can generate work orders before equipment failure disrupts campus operations.
AI automation opportunities are growing in areas such as invoice data extraction, document tagging, demand pattern analysis, service ticket categorization, and anomaly detection in spending behavior. Institutions can use AI-assisted workflows to identify unusual procurement patterns, predict recurring maintenance needs, summarize vendor performance trends, or prioritize support tickets based on urgency and historical impact. These capabilities should be introduced pragmatically. AI is most effective when the underlying ERP data model, approval logic, and operational ownership are already disciplined.
Scalability recommendations for growing institutions and multi-campus groups
- Standardize core procurement, accounting, inventory, and maintenance workflows across all campuses before introducing local variations
- Use shared master data governance for vendors, item categories, chart of accounts, and service classifications to improve reporting consistency
- Design role-based security and approval hierarchies that can scale as departments, campuses, and legal entities increase
- Track operational KPIs such as procurement cycle time, budget variance, stock accuracy, maintenance backlog, and service response time from the beginning
- Plan integrations carefully with student information systems, payroll platforms, banking tools, and reporting environments to avoid fragmented architecture
- Review hosting capacity, storage growth, and support processes annually as user volume, transaction load, and document archives expand
For institutions expecting growth through new campuses, acquisitions, or expanded programs, scalability should be designed into the ERP model early. This includes multi-company structures where needed, campus-level warehouses, standardized approval templates, and reusable reporting dimensions. It also means documenting SOPs and training models so that new administrative teams can be onboarded without reinventing workflows. A strong Odoo partner will treat scalability as an architectural requirement, not a later enhancement.
Operational best practices for long-term ERP value
Education organizations gain the most value from Odoo ERP when they treat it as an operating discipline rather than a software project. That means assigning process owners for procurement, finance, inventory, facilities, and service management. It means reviewing approval bottlenecks monthly, cleaning master data regularly, monitoring exception transactions, and updating workflows as institutional needs evolve. It also means aligning leadership reporting with operational decisions, not just compliance outputs.
